About Me

From a very young age I knew I wanted to work with children. Thankfully, my mum had heard about The Norland Nursery Training College and so when she knew I was serious about my career she supported and encouraged me to apply.
 
I was only 15 when I applied to Norland and lucky enough to be accepted, with a place starting just after my 17th birthday.
 
Over the 3 years that I studied at Norland, I learned a great deal. I also discovered my true path; my heart lay with babies and helping them and their families get more sleep.
 
After graduating in 1999 with Distinction, I went on to work with families here in the UK and in Australia, as a nanny and a maternity nurse, cementing my love of babies and supporting their parents.
 

 


 

IMG_9368.jpg


 
When I returned to Scotland in 2005, I realised that many parents needed a different kind of support than the ones offered by the more traditional nannies and maternity nurses. My company was born, a parenting consultancy which allowed me to educate and support parents in their new roles, without taking over. Giving them the confidence to be happier and more relaxed throughout their parenting journey.
 
Over the years I have worked with thousands of families around the world to make it the successful business it is today. I offer a range of services, from consultations, to overnight help (in house and remote), supporting all your families needs from sleep to feeding and much more.
 
Over the last 20 years, as well as developing my services, I have  become a mummy to three wonderful children. I felt a huge amount of pressure to get things right, but like all new parents, I struggled, particularly with my first. My own experiences have really helped me to understand the parenting journey: to empathise, sympathise, cry and laugh with the families I work with. I get it: we all just want to be the best parents we can.
 
I feel honored to go on the individual journeys with each family, supporting them every step of the way. I am so passionate about what I do, I thrive on helping families and knowing the difference I have made to their lives.

My Approach

​After many years of assisting families worldwide, I've been able to pinpoint where I can best use my extensive training and experience. I will work hand in hand with you allowing you to grow in confidence, make informed decisions and receive tailor-made non-judgemental advice to enable you to enjoy your journey as parents.







During your pregnancy, how many times did you hear the words ‘say goodbye to sleep’  - it doesn’t need to be like that. We all know that newborns need to be fed overnight, but with pre birth advice on what to expect, and post birth support putting the right habits in place from day one, you can start on the path to realistic and healthy sleep. Once you are out the other side of what I think of as the newborn phase, but you have now been sleep deprived for 4,5,6 months; 3,4,5; or even 6,7,8 years, I work with you as individuals to establish good habits, routines that work, and through extensive communication can advise on the correct methods that you are comfortable with for your specific issues.  I do not advocate cry it out or controlled crying, but the methods I use come from the prestigious training I received at the world renowned Norland Nursery Training College, and have then continued to develop these gentle, supportive methods through working with thousands of families around the world.
